DNS na FreeDNS42.pl

Konfiguracja serwerów, usług, itp.
SeaDog
Posty: 52
Rejestracja: 13 grudnia 2008, 09:27

Post autor: SeaDog »

Sytuacja ma się jeszcze lepiej.

Rekord MX:

Kod: Zaznacz cały

@          IN MX      10 mail.domena.pl.
Powyższy wpis rozwiązał problem. Poczta działa. Kiedy był poprzedni zapis t.j.

Kod: Zaznacz cały

mail          IN MX      10 mail.domena.pl.
...poczta działała, natomiast nie można było się dostać do konta pocztowego przez www.
Komunikat: "domena nie ma skonfigurowanego rekordu MX", po zmianie mail na @ problem znikł.

Pytanie tylko, czy muszę mieć ustawioną domenę główną wskazującą na serwer pocztowy czy mogę
usunąć dany rekord A?

Plik strefy wygląda następująco (domena i adresy IP zostały zmienione):

Kod: Zaznacz cały


$TTL 86400 ; Domyślny TTL
domena.pl.               IN SOA   fns1.42.pl. freedns-admin+170464.42.pl (
                                1407922281 ; numer seryjny
                                86400      ; Częstość odświeżania (refresh)
                                10800      ; Częstość powtórek (retry)
                                3600000    ; Czas wygaśnięcia (expire)
                                10800      ; Negatywne buforowanie TTL
                         )
$ORIGIN domena.pl.
                       IN NS    fns1.42.pl.
                       IN NS    fns2.42.pl.
@                      IN MX    10 mail.domena.pl.
 
m                      IN A     1.2.3.5 (adres serwera właściwego)
mail                   IN A     1.2.3.4 (adres serwera pocztowego)
domena.pl.             IN A     1.2.3.4
p                      IN A     1.2.3.5
panel                  IN A     1.2.3.5
pop                    IN A     1.2.3.4
smtp                   IN A     1.2.3.4
www                    IN A     1.2.3.5

www.m                  IN CNAME m
www.p                  IN CNAME p
www.panel              IN CNAME panel
Awatar użytkownika
LordRuthwen
Moderator
Posty: 2324
Rejestracja: 18 września 2009, 21:45
Lokalizacja: klikash?

Post autor: LordRuthwen »

Pisałem Ci o tym od samego początku jak miałeś to ustawione a jak należałoby to ustawić.
Obecnie masz to tak (patrząc tylko na MX-y):
mail.domena.pl znajduje się na domena.pl
A powinieneś mieć domena.pl znajduje się na mail.domena.pl
Rekordy A i MX nie są ze sobą tożsame, więc A może być różny od MX, ale MX musi wskazywać na istniejącą nazwę, więc A dla domeny głównej możesz ustawić na co chcesz, ale jeżeli MX ma wskazywać na mail to A dla mail musi istnieć i wskazywać serwer pocztowy.
Awatar użytkownika
pawkrol
Moderator
Posty: 939
Rejestracja: 03 kwietnia 2011, 10:25

Post autor: pawkrol »

Wpis ci działa bo zrobiłeś tak jak mówi LordRuthwen.

@ IN MX 10 mail.domena.pl.

jest tożsame z

domena.pl. IN MX 10 mail.domena.pl.


@=domena.pl.
SeaDog
Posty: 52
Rejestracja: 13 grudnia 2008, 09:27

Post autor: SeaDog »

co to oznacza, że mail.domena.pl znajduje się na domena.pl ?
Nie za bardzo to ogarniam.

pawkrol
dzięki za wyjaśnienie co oznacza @ w konfiguracji :-)

Rozumiem, że poniższy wpis można wywalić a zostawić sam MX?

Kod: Zaznacz cały

mail    IN A 1.2.3.4 (serwer pocztowy)
OK, powyższy plik strefy jest w porządku? Jeśli bym usunął rekord A dla domeny głównej "domena.pl.",
żeby pingując domenę otrzymać adres serwera właściwego (nie pocztowego), całość powinna sprawnie działać?
Awatar użytkownika
LordRuthwen
Moderator
Posty: 2324
Rejestracja: 18 września 2009, 21:45
Lokalizacja: klikash?

Post autor: LordRuthwen »

SeaDog pisze:
Rozumiem, że poniższy wpis można wywalić?

Kod: Zaznacz cały

mail    IN A 1.2.3.4 (serwer pocztowy)
Przeczytaj jeszcze raz, tylko ze zrozumieniem, mój ostatni post, tam jest napisane.
SeaDog
Posty: 52
Rejestracja: 13 grudnia 2008, 09:27

Post autor: SeaDog »

Dobrze, rozumiem. Musi być, musi wskazywać na serwer pocztowy.

"MX musi wskazywać na istniejącą nazwę"

Żeby sobie poukładać w głowie zapytam jeszcze, dlaczego jak miałem taki wpis:

Kod: Zaznacz cały

mail    IN MX 10 mail.domena.pl.
...poczta działała a nie można było się dostać do panelu przez www? W końcu MX wskazywał na nazwę,
która w A wskazywała na serwer pocztowy? Już wiem, że oba rekordy nie są tożsame ale jak napisałeś,
że MX musi wskazywać na istniejącą nazwę, tak było.[/color]
Awatar użytkownika
LordRuthwen
Moderator
Posty: 2324
Rejestracja: 18 września 2009, 21:45
Lokalizacja: klikash?

Post autor: LordRuthwen »

Dlatego, że ten MX jest dla domeny: mail.domena.pl
W związku z tym jakbyś wysłał maila na [email protected] a nie [email protected] to by doszło do serwera.
Jeszcze takie sprostowanie:
pawkrol pisze: @=domena.pl.
@=ostatni $ORIGIN nad nią, niekoniecznie domena.
Awatar użytkownika
pawkrol
Moderator
Posty: 939
Rejestracja: 03 kwietnia 2011, 10:25

Post autor: pawkrol »

"co to w mailu po @" IN MX 10 "nazwa serwera pocztowego"
"nazwa serwera pocztowego" IN A adres_ip
SeaDog
Posty: 52
Rejestracja: 13 grudnia 2008, 09:27

Post autor: SeaDog »

Rozumiem :D Dzięki Panowie za pomoc.
Pozdrawiam.
ODPOWIEDZ